50-lane highway resembled car park
Vehicles are seen stuck in a traffic jam near a toll station as people return home at the end of a week-long national day holiday, in Beijing, China. (Reuters) You might never complain about the morning rush hour again in your life after you see how thousands of cars in China were brought to an absolute halt at a toll booth in an epic traffic jam.
As many as 50-lane highway resembled a huge car park when almost half of China's 1.3 billion people returned to work after the National Day holiday, reports 9news.com.au.
After the long weekend away, this incredible bottleneck hit the residents hard as a checkpoint reduced the 50-lane freeway to just 20 lanes.
Not only Beijing, but cities like Shanghai and Nanjing also witnessed horrific traffic jams.
According to China's National Tourism Administration estimates, between October 1 and 7 more than 750 million Chinese were on the move.
